Using the Displays applet in Settings, I can configure the screens.
After pressing the Apply button, the screens are arranged as needed. And
~/.config/monitors.xml is created.

After reboot, the ~/.config/monitors.xml is not applied.
If I rename the file and repeat configuration through the applet, a new file is 
created which is the same as the renamed. So, the problem is just that the file 
is not applied during startup.

Fresh installation of Ubuntu 16.04, Gnome Fallback, no other specific
configuration.
